In Kiev, activists thanked Ukraine’s allies for military support (photo report)

On Sunday, January 30, the action “Thanks friends” took place in the center of Kiev, where the participants thanked the allies of Ukraine for their help to our state.

In total , about 200 people gathered on Independence Square, reports LB.ua.

“Our gratitude is not for foreign politicians. Our gratitude is for the peoples of Great Britain, the USA, Poland, Estonia, Lithuania, Latvia, Canada, the Czech Republic and Turkey. Because it is for the money of these people, taxpayers, that planes with weapons reach Ukraine. We want so that these people know that weapons are in good hands. This is very important for us. We are grateful. And we want our foreign friends to know about this too,” the organizers of the event say.

Participants of the action held posters “Thank you” in their hands. “Your cool weapons warm our hearts”, “Thanks friends”, “Ukraine is not Zelensky” and others. At the end of the action, the participants signed a banner of gratitude.

The activists, in particular, expressed their gratitude to the UK for providing NLAW anti-tank missile systems, the United States – for Javelin anti-tank systems and missiles for them, Turkey – for Bayraktar drones, Estonia, Latvia and Lithuania – for the Javelin anti-tank missile systems and the Stinger air defense system, Czech Republic – for 152-mm shells to other countries, including Canada, Poland and NATO.https://www.unian.net/player/F2ek3yT2An action of gratitude for the support of Ukraine was held in Kiev

As UNIAN reported earlier, Germany is one of the EU countries that refuse to provide Ukraine with weapons to protect against Russian aggression. In particular, on December 14, 2021, the media reported that the former German Chancellor Angela Merkel personally blocked the sale of weapons to Ukraine through the NATO support and supply agency.

In addition, it was reported that this possibility was also blocked by the Netherlands. However, recently in the Netherlands they changed their position and declared that their government is open to military assistance to Ukraine in the matter of supplying defense weapons.

On December 30, the new German Foreign Minister Annalena Berbock announced that she did not support the supply of arms to Ukraine . In her opinion, “further military escalation will not bring Ukraine greater security.” On January 17, in Kiev, the head of the German Foreign Ministry stated that Germany’s position on the issue of supplying weapons to Ukraine remains unchanged .

On January 16, Ukrainian Ambassador to Germany Andriy Melnyk once again called on Berlin to provide Ukraine with weapons . According to the Ukrainian diplomat, the reluctance of the new German government to supply weapons is “very upsetting” against the backdrop of the buildup of Russian forces on the border with Ukraine. “Now the moment of truth has come – who is a true friend,” Melnik stressed.

Chancellor Olaf Scholz confirmed that the German government has no plans to supply weapons to Ukraine , but will try to diplomatically divert the possibility of a Russian invasion of Ukraine.

The other day, Germany refused to issue permission to the request of its NATO ally Estonia for the transfer of German-made weapons to the Ukrainian army.
